Where does “bókasavn” come from?
bókasavn (Faroese) comes from Faroese bók, from Old Norse bók, from Proto-Germanic bōks, from Proto-Indo-European bʰeh₂ǵos — beech.
bókasavn (Faroese): library
Ancestry of “bókasavn”, step by step
bókasavn traces back through two separate lines of ancestry.
via Faroese bók
| Step | Language | Word | Meaning |
|---|
| 1 | Faroese | bók | book |
| 2 | Old Norse | bók | beech; textile fabric with figures woven in it;... |
| 3 | Proto-Germanic | bōks | letter, written message, inscriptions carved into... |
| 4 | Proto-Indo-European | bʰeh₂ǵos | beech |
via Faroese savn
| Step | Language | Word | Meaning |
|---|
| 1 | Faroese | savn | museum, collection |
| 2 | Faroese | savna | to collect |
| 3 | Old Norse | samna | to collect, assemble |
| 4 | Proto-Germanic | *samnōną | — |
